FAQ's of Hybrid Solar Installation:
Q: How does the hybrid solar installation manage energy sources and switching?
A: The system uses an automatic changeover feature to intelligently switch between grid, solar, and battery power based on availability and demand. This ensures continuous supply by prioritizing solar energy, and seamlessly shifting to grid or battery backup as needed.
Q: What type of batteries can I use with this hybrid solar system?
A: This hybrid solution is compatible with lithium-ion, lead-acid, and GEL batteries, offering flexibility to meet various budget and energy storage preferences. Battery selection depends on desired capacity, maintenance, and cost considerations.
Q: When and where is this hybrid solar system ideally installed?
A: The system suits rooftop or mounted installations across residential, commercial, and industrial settings. Thanks to its robust weatherproof (IP65 rated) design, it can operate reliably in diverse Indian climates, from -20C to +60C.
Q: What is the installation process and timeframe for this system?
A: Installation typically involves site assessment, mounting structure setup, panel and inverter installation, battery integration, wiring, and system testing. The timeframe varies based on system size and complexity, but most projects complete within a few days to a week.
Q: How do I monitor and control my hybrid solar installation remotely?
A: Users benefit from Wi-Fi-enabled monitoring, a mobile app, and cloud-based platforms. Real-time data on generation, consumption, and system status is accessible remotely, offering timely alerts and historical insights for proactive management.
Q: What are the main benefits of choosing a modular, expandable hybrid solar system?
A: A modular design allows you to start with a system sized for current needs and easily expand capacity later by adding more panels or batteries. This future-proofs your investment and adapts to evolving energy requirements without major redesign.
Q: What kind of regular maintenance is required for optimal performance?
A: Maintenance is minimal-periodic cleaning of solar panels and visual inspections of connections and enclosures are generally sufficient. The system's remote monitoring capabilities also help identify issues before they become problems, ensuring longevity and efficiency.
